
1, impembelelo yomthamo wamanzi amaninzi kumsebenzi wokuhluza we-molecular
Umsebenzi ophambili wesicoci seyunithi yokwahlukanisa umoya kukususa umswakama kunye nomxholo we-hydrocarbon emoyeni ukuze kubonelelwe ngomoya owomileyo kwiinkqubo ezilandelayo. Ulwakhiwo lwezixhobo lukwimo yebhedi ethe tyaba, ukuphakama kokuzalisa kwe-alumina esebenzayo esezantsi yi-590 mm, ukuphakama kokuzalisa kwe-molecular seeve ye-13X ephezulu yi-962 mm, kwaye izicoci ezimbini zitshintshiselwana. Phakathi kwazo, i-alumina esebenzayo ifunxa amanzi emoyeni, kwaye isihluzo se-molecular sisebenzisa umgaqo wayo wokukhetha i-molecule ukufunxa ii-hydrocarbon. Ngokusekelwe kulwakhiwo lwezinto kunye neempawu zokufunxa ze-molecular seeve, ulungelelwaniso lokufunxa luthi: H2O> H2S> NH3> SO2 > CO2(ulandelelwano lokufunxa iigesi ze-alkaline). H2O> C3H6> C2H2> C2H4, CO2, C3H8> C2H6> CH4(ulandelelwano lokufunxa ii-hydrocarbon). Kuyabonakala ukuba inamandla kakhulu ekufunxeni ii-molecule zamanzi. Nangona kunjalo, umxholo wamanzi kwisihluzo semolekyuli uphezulu kakhulu, kwaye amanzi akhululekileyo aya kwenza i-crystallization yamanzi ngesihluzo semolekyuli. Ubushushu (220 °C) obunikezelwa ngumphunga we-2.5MPa osetyenziselwa ukuhlaziya ubushushu obuphezulu abukwazi ukususa le nxalenye yamanzi ekristale, kwaye ubungakanani be-pore yesihluzo semolekyuli buhlala kwiimolekyuli zamanzi ekristale, ngoko ke abunakuqhubeka nokufunxa ii-hydrocarbons. Ngenxa yoko, isihluzo semolekyuli siyacinywa, ubomi benkonzo bufutshane, kwaye iimolekyuli zamanzi zingena kwi-low-pressure plate heat exchanger yenkqubo yokulungisa, nto leyo ebangela ukuba i-flow channel ye-heat exchanger iqine kwaye ivale, nto leyo echaphazela i-airflow channel kunye ne-heat transfer effect ye-heat exchanger, kwaye kwiimeko ezinzima, isixhobo asikwazi ukusebenza ngokuqhelekileyo.
2. Impembelelo ye-H2S kunye ne-SO2 kumsebenzi wesihluzo se-molecular
Ngenxa yokufunxwa okukhethiweyo kwesihluzo semolekyuli, ukongeza ekufunxweni kwayo okuphezulu kweemolekyuli zamanzi, ukufana kwayo neH2S kunye neSO2 kukwangcono kunokusebenza kwayo kokufunxwa kweCO2. I-H2S kunye neSO2 zihlala kumphezulu osebenzayo wesihluzo semolekyuli, kwaye izinto ezine-asidi zisabela kwisihluzo semolekyuli, nto leyo eya kubangela ukuba isihluzo semolekyuli sityhefwe kwaye singasebenzi, kwaye amandla okufunxwa kwesihluzo semolekyuli aya kuncipha. Ubomi benkonzo yesihluzo semolekyuli bufutshane.
Ngamafutshane, umxholo wokufuma ogqithisileyo, umxholo wegesi we-H2S kunye ne-SO2 emoyeni ophumayo wenqaba yokupholisa umoya yokwahlulwa komoya sesona sizathu siphambili sokungasebenzi kwesihluzo seemolekyuli kunye nokunciphisa ubomi benkonzo. Ngokulawula ngokungqongqo izalathisi zenkqubo, ukongezwa kwesihluzi sokukhupha umswakama, ukukhetha ngokufanelekileyo iintlobo zefungi, umthamo we-fungicide ngexesha elifanelekileyo, inqaba yokupholisa amanzi ukuze yongezwe amanzi aluhlaza, uhlalutyo oluqhelekileyo lwesampulu yokuvuza kwesitshintshi sobushushu kunye nezinye iindlela, ukusebenza ngokukhuselekileyo nangokuzinzileyo kwesihluzi kunokudlala indima yokuchonga ngexesha elifanelekileyo, isilumkiso ngexesha elifanelekileyo, iinjongo zokulungisa ngexesha elifanelekileyo, ubukhulu becala ukuqinisekisa ukusetyenziswa kokusebenza kakuhle kwesihluzo seemolekyuli.
